Salary Insights in Virginia
With a median salary of 102,720, Elevator Installers in Virginia earn 4% below the national median of $106,580. Virginia ranks #36 among 50 states. The typical licensing timeline is 6-24 months.

What is the typical Elevator Installer salary in Virginia?
The median annual salary for Elevator Installers in Virginia is 102,720. Salaries range from $47,420 (10th percentile) to $127,090 (90th percentile).
How does the Elevator Installer salary in Virginia compare to the national average?
Elevator Installers in Virginia earn 4% below the national median of $106,580, with a state median of 102,720.
How many Elevator Installers work in Virginia?
Virginia employs approximately 590 Elevator Installers according to BLS data.
